Prelim - Print



For my media prelim the aim was to create a front cover and contents page to be used in the college magazine. Firstly I had to do a photo shoot to get an image suitable for the front cover. The image had to relate to a key story that would be featured on the cover. I chose to use a cover story of Fashion Rocks Winstanley and chose a picture which matched this idea.

I followed a colour scheme in both the front page and contents page of the magazine and matched the colour scheme according to the image I had selected. I then chose a selection of fonts from www.dafont.com in order to make my headline and banner more eyecatching and effective. For the headline I used the effect of a drop shadow in order to make the text stand out against the background. Similarly, for the text in the banner across the centre of my cover had a thick outline around it as I wanted this text to stand out, as it is the main story of the issue.
I then did 4 other cover stories on the magazine and seperated them into different paragraphs on the page. I identified each story by doing a bolder title at the top of the text to draw attention the stories. I did a seperate paragraph in an opposing colour, to signify the main story of the magazine.
I included standard features found in the majority of magazines such as the date of release and bar code. Although I have used techniques I am fairly happy with for a college magazine, I do not feel my front cover would be successful for a final piece of coursework. There are many things wrong with the cover of the prelim which I will change when doing my actual coursework. The image I have taken does not look particularly professional for a front cover as there is a dazrk shadow on the left hand side of the model, which I would not be happy about for a final piece. Also, the paragraphs of text on the sides of the magazine are not justified, this would not be the case in a real magazine, so I would have to change this in my coursework. There is also quite a large gap in bottom left hand corner of the magazine, which I coulf have filled with a smaller image of another paragraph of text. I will hopefully improve on this when it comes to making my final front cover in my coursework.

This is the contents page made for my prelim. It is extremely basic and if it was to be used in a real magazine it would need much more detail. I followed the same colour scheme as my front cover to make the magazine a continuous style, and I used to same font as the front cover. As this is a prelim this is okay but for my real magazine contents i would need to put in much more detail for instance more text pictures and graphics.
